Using Home Loan eligibility calculators

 

A Home Loan eligibility calculator is a powerful tool that helps you gauge your readiness to apply for a Home Loan. To estimate your eligibility, these calculators consider your income, credit scores, existing debts, and desired Loan amount. Using a Home Loan eligibility calculator, you may get a preliminary assessment of how much you may qualify for and identify areas for improvement.

 

To use a Home Loan eligibility calculator, simply input your financial information into the tool provided by various banks. Once you have entered the necessary details, the calculator estimates your eligibility and the potential Loan amount you could qualify for. This information is a valuable starting point as you begin the home-buying process.

 

Improving credit scores

 

Your credit score is crucial when deciding your eligibility for a Home Loan. Banks use your credit score to check creditworthiness and likelihood of repaying the Loan. A higher credit score typically means better Loan terms and higher amounts. To enhance your credit score, pay your bills on time, reduce outstanding debts, and avoid new credit inquiries.

 

Regularly analysing your credit report for mistakes and disputing inaccuracies can help maintain a healthy credit profile.

 

Saving for a down payment

 

Saving for a down payment is another important aspect of preparing for a Home Loan application. While some Loan programs offer low or no down payment options, a larger down payment might improve the terms and reduce monthly expenses. Start saving early and set aside some of your income for your down payment. Consider automating your savings or cutting expenses to accelerate your progress.

 

Additionally, explore down payment assistance programs or gifts from family members to bolster your down payment funds before you apply for a Home Loan.  

 

Managing debt-to-income ratio

 

Banks also consider your debt-to-income ratio when evaluating your Home Loan application. This ratio measures your monthly debt obligations relative to your income. A lower DTI ratio denotes a healthier financial position and may improve your chances of Loan approval.

 

To lower your DTI ratio, consider paying down existing debts, increasing your income, or postponing large purchases until you secure a Home Loan. By managing your debt responsibly, you can demonstrate that you are a reliable borrower.
